Replacing a cast iron radiator is one of those home-heating decisions that looks simple until you are standing in a hardware aisle staring at six nearly identical units and wondering which one will actually keep your bedroom warm through January without ballooning your heating bill. The problem is almost never the cast iron itself. It is that radiators come in a range of heights and lengths, and each combination produces a different heat output. A unit that works perfectly in a small hallway will underperform badly in an open-plan living room, while an oversized radiator wastes energy and leaves your floor feeling uncomfortably hot directly beneath it.
What separates a good cast iron radiator purchase from a frustrating one comes down to three things: matching the physical dimensions to your existing plumbing stub-outs and wall space, confirming the radiator’s output covers the room’s calculated heat loss, and accepting that all-cast-iron construction means a long service life with no moving parts to fail. Owner feedback consistently confirms these priorities — most complaints stem from people who bought a unit that was too small for the room, not from defects in the iron. Buying Guide
Match Length and Height to Your Wall and Stub-Outs
The first thing to confirm before worrying about output is whether the physical radiator fits your space. Measure the distance between your existing pipe stub-out centers, not just the wall width. If your stubs sit 14 inches apart, a 17.5- or 21-inch radiator will require elbow adapters that add visible hardware. Also check clearance below windowsills — a 25-inch radiator measures roughly 4-7/16 inches deep from the wall, so the total protrusion determines whether it blocks a sill or curtain rod.
Size Output to Room Heat Loss, Not Just Square Footage
Cast iron radiators produce heat in two ways: radiation from the front face and convection through the tube openings. The 4-tube design Oswald uses provides a balanced mix. Roughly speaking, doubling the length while holding height constant increases output by a similar proportion. A quick rule of thumb: 100 square feet of insulated wall needs about 5,000 BTUs of output. Rooms with exterior walls, high ceilings, or poor insulation need 20 to 40 percent more. Use a room-by-room heat-loss calculator before committing to a size — buying the wrong one means either shivering or wasting fuel.
Confirm System Compatibility and Connection Type
All eight models listed here are rated for both steam and hot-water systems, but that does not mean they connect to your existing pipe without work. Check whether your system is one-pipe steam or two-pipe steam versus hot water, and verify the inlet and outlet thread sizes on the radiator match your pipe fittings. Most residential one-pipe steam systems are compatible, but if you are converting from a forced-air system, you will need a full plumbing rough-in and should budget accordingly.

FAQ
Do cast iron radiators work with modern condensing boilers?
Yes, but you may need to adjust the boiler’s water temperature or install a thermostatic mixing valve. Condensing boilers are most efficient at lower supply temperatures, and cast iron radiators are designed to run at slightly higher temperatures to deliver their rated output. Pairing them works well as long as the system is balanced correctly.
How long does a cast iron radiator last?
A properly maintained cast iron radiator will outlast the boiler connected to it. Owners routinely report 40 to 75 years of service, and failure is almost always caused by internal corrosion from a neglected system rather than the iron itself wearing out.
Can I paint a cast iron radiator without reducing its output?
You can, but the type of paint and number of coats matter. Dark matte enamels absorb and re-emit radiant heat slightly better than glossy white, and each additional coat adds a small thermal barrier. Most people see a negligible difference after two coats, so painting for aesthetics is a perfectly reasonable trade-off.
Is 4-tube output sufficient, or should I look for 5- or 6-tube models?
Four-tube is the standard residential configuration and handles most rooms under 250 square feet. Adding tubes increases output but also increases weight, cost, and protrusion depth. For the sizes in this roundup, four tubes paired with the right length and height gives you the best balance of output and practicality in a normal home heating system.
